i have downloaded the open SSH app from the installer. But nothing for the app is created on my springboard. Can someone explain how to use this application on my touch.



hecks
Nov 5, 2007, 04:24 PM
i have downloaded the open SSH app from the installer. But nothing for the app is created on my springboard. Can someone explain how to use this application on my touch.
You don't 'use' it as such, it runs in the background allowing you to connect to the touch with SSH or SFTP clients. In fact, you can't connect at all without it.
